Phyllodontosuchus lufengensis
Taxonomy
Phyllodontosuchus lufengensis was named by Harris et al. (2000). Its type specimen is BVP 568-L12, a skull, and it is a 3D body fossil. Its type locality is Laozufen, Dawa, which is in a Sinemurian terrestrial horizon in the Lufeng Formation of China. It is the type species of Phyllodontosuchus.
